The Companies Act 2006
At the General Meeting of Edinburgh Worldwide Investment Trust plc (the "Company") held at the offices of Dentons UK and Middle East LLP, 1 Fleet Place, London EC4M 7WS on Wednesday 18 December 2024 the following special resolution was passed on a poll:
THAT, subject to the confirmation of the Court of Session (the Court) and subject also to any undertaking required by the Court: (i) the share capital of the Company be reduced by cancelling the entire amount standing to the credit of the Company's share premium account as at the date of the final hearing before the Court at which the confirmation of the said cancellation is sought; and (ii) the credit thereby arising in the Company's books of account from the cancellation of the Company's share premium account be applied in crediting a distributable reserve (to be designated the Distributable Capital Reserve) to be established in the Company's books of account which shall be able to be applied in any manner in which the Company's profits available for distribution (as determined in accordance with the Companies Act 2006) are able to be applied.
